Sheet Pan Salmon and Bell Pepper Dinner

An easy recipe for a quick dinner for weeknights with salmon, bell peppers, parsley, and lemon that is ready in about 30 minutes. I usually serve it with rice.

Prep Time:
20 mins
Cook Time:
10 mins
Total Time:
30 mins
Servings:
4
Yield:
4 servings

Ingredients

  • 2 tablespoons olive oil

  • 4 (3 ounce) fillets salmon fillets

  • 2 red bell peppers, chopped

  • 1 yellow bell pepper, chopped

  • 1 onion, sliced

Sauce:

  • 6 tablespoons lemon juice

  • 3 tablespoons olive oil

  • 2 tablespoons water

  • 1 tablespoon maple syrup

  • 5 cloves garlic

  • 1 ½ teaspoons salt

  • 1 ½ teaspoons red pepper flakes

  • 1 teaspoon ground cumin

  • ½ bunch fresh parsley, chopped

  • 1 lemon, sliced

Directions

  1. Preheat oven to 400 degrees F (200 degrees C). Grease a sheet pan with 2 tablespoons olive oil.

  2. Place salmon fillets, red and yellow bell peppers, and onion on the prepared sheet pan.

  3. Combine lemon juice, 3 tablespoons olive oil, water, maple syrup, garlic, salt, red pepper flakes, cumin, and parsley in a small bowl. Drizzle 2/3 of the sauce over the ingredients on the sheet pan.

  4. Bake in the preheated oven until salmon is cooked through and flakes easily with a fork, 10 to 15 minutes.

  5. Serve with lemon slices and remaining sauce.
